Aspirants must pass Class 12 with at least 50% aggregate to apply for UG courses. Candidates need to complete graduation with at least 60% aggregate for most of the PG programmes.
As per the MIT-WPU, Pune course admission process, the university conducts MIT-WPU, Pune CET for admission to the UG and PG courses particularly. Apart from this, MIT-WPU, Pune admission is also done based on valid scores of national-level entrance exams such as JEE Main, MHT CET, PERA CET, CAT, MAT, XAT, CMAT, GMAT and NEET-UG, among others for admission to BTech, MBA and BPharm courses. The common selection criteria for MIT-WPU, Pune admission comprise a Personal Interview (PI) round that evaluates the capabilities of the applicants.

Hi, The admission process for Symbiosis School of Sports Sciences for the MBA course is completely based on the entrance exams conducted by the school.
For MBA, students are required to write for the Symbiosis National Aptitude Test (SNAP). After the SNAP test results are declared, candidates who applied, registered and paid the application charges are short listed and called for GE-PIWAT (Group Exercise, Personal Interview). Hence, yes the admission is completely entrance based.

Indian School of Business Management and Administration Pune offers a 3-year Diploma in Business Management at the undergraduate level. The tuition fee for Diploma in Business Management is INR 15,900. This is exclusive of other expenses such as Application Fee, Examination Fee, Caution Money, etc. Although, the fee is taken from the official website, but is still subject to change.
